Output 21deadfc77f20413865d5b609666857aacc8c9fa7c43a3296775f2a842246fa3:1

value
45179064
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ee0b3505dcfdf5dc80d51a61b0053d198992624 OP_EQUALVERIFY OP_CHECKSIG
address
15GsGHX9wQWS655g1Tym3tou2U1kg6FB6n
transaction
21deadfc77f20413865d5b609666857aacc8c9fa7c43a3296775f2a842246fa3
spent
true